As an assistant referee, I've been in that situation numerous times, but usually when the ball is shot from about thirty or thirty five yards out. You're staying with the second last defender, and you have to haul ass down to the goal line. By the time the ball reaches the goal line, you're are in no position to make a decent call (the angle is terrible) and it's not your fault. In this situation, the ball is shot from midfield. The assistant referee had no chance in hell to get down there to give it a decent look. However, the ball did go far enough into the goal that he should have seen it, no matter how terrible his angle was. Horrible blunder by Carroll.
